Republican club slates next meeting, speaker

The Sun City West Republican Club meets Saturday, Sept. 4 at Church on the Green, 19051 R.H. Johnson Blvd.
Social time is at 8:30 a.m. with coffee and pastry available, and the meeting starts at 9 a.m. A $2 donation helps to pay for the room rental.
Speaker will be United States Senate candidate Blake Masters.
Masters, age 34, is chief operating officer for a venture capital company. He grew up in Tuscon, where he now resides, and his platform is solidly conservative with emphasis on a secure southern border, cracking down on crime, strong national defense, not endless wars, the Bill of Rights is non-negotiable, and education, not indoctrination.
All Republicans and Independents from the Sun Cities and surrounding areas are welcome to attend.
